Background
And (3) carrying out foundation drill rod detection, namely, after the foundation excavation reaches the designed elevation, detecting the soil layer below the bottom surface of the foundation according to the regulations, and detecting whether a pit, an ancient tomb, an ancient well, a prevention and control shelter, an underground buried object and the like exist.
Traditional basement borer is visited during the operation the drill rod because the operation need be injected into the soil to carry out the borer and is visited the processing to basement borer, and the borer is visited and needs to be pulled out through constructor manual after accomplishing, and is inconvenient, but also can increase staff's working strength, for this reason, we have provided a construction equipment who carries out basement borer and visit.

The utility model discloses a concrete theory of operation and application method do:
the utility model provides a construction device for conducting basal drill rod detection, when in use, the device is powered by an external power supply, then the whole device is moved to a position where a drill rod 4 is matched with a drill rod point through a universal wheel 2 to conduct drill rod detection work, a controller 7 controls a two-way motor 16 to drive a gear I17 to rotate so as to drive a gear II 18 to rotate, thereby a winding drum 10 is rotated, firstly a stay cord 11 on the surface of the winding drum 10 is discharged, in order to avoid the influence of over short stay cord 11 on the drill rod detection work of the drill rod 4, when the stay cord 11 is put to a proper length, the drill rod 4 can be attached to the drill rod point position on the ground due to the tensile force of the stay cord 11, then through the manual punching hammer 5 that lifts up of staff, loosen punching hammer 5 after reacing the regulation height, punching hammer 5 descends under the effect of gravity, thereby strike spacing ring 6, thereby make drill rod 4 inject earth inside and carry out the operation of basement drill rod spy and handle, after the operation is visited to the drill rod is accomplished, the staff passes through controller 7 control two-way motor 16 antiport, thereby make a rolling section of thick bamboo 10 carry out the antiport under the effect through gear 17 and gear two 18, thereby carry out the rolling to stay cord 11, thereby exert the pulling force to drill rod 4 that inserts into in earth under the effect through go-between 13, thereby extract drill rod 4, the manual processing of extracting of staff has been avoided.
